The Literary Guild, 1032. American author & editor, Carl Van Doren, traces the life of James Branch Cabell. Cabell is recognized as one of the first contemporary writers from the South. He is noted for his unique ability to blend classic myths and legends with his own imagination; and is considered a pioneer of fantasy writing.
